Output fcaebf6d9a34d7f18b8d61208fb2db04e91a4afa28f29a4150c93a9a920c9c58:0

value
1238239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 878b82c39b4f69b2e85fe74fe2d522303513ef1a OP_EQUALVERIFY OP_CHECKSIG
address
1DMhMH5cfmwWgrMy324jhgkyzd5pDuoWBh
transaction
fcaebf6d9a34d7f18b8d61208fb2db04e91a4afa28f29a4150c93a9a920c9c58
spent
true